Ohio Soybean Farmers Need China Trade, Not Aid for Competitors

WORTHINGTON, Ohio — Earlier this week, the Argentine government announced it would waive taxes on its soybean exports, resulting in a purchase of 35 vessels of soybeans by China. On Sept. 24, the U.S. government announced it will extend a $20 billion aid package to the Argentine government and potentially make a purchase of the country’s foreign bonds.
